‘What you need for validation?’ M&M’s releases ‘feminist’ packaging, female Fox hosts are NOT having it

Fox News’s “Outnumbered” discussed the new “woke” packaging of M&Ms, which features an “all-female” lineup of characters to promote diversity and inclusivity, with co-host Martha MacCallum noting that China has to be loving the misguided lack of focus in America.

“The parent company for M&Ms, Mars, has debuted new feminist bags of ‘celebrate women everywhere who are flipping the status quo.’ The new brand features an all-female lineup of M&M characters. One includes green and brown M&Ms holding bags on the beach, because I guess that’s all we do as women. I don’t know,” said host Harris Faulkner to set up the segment. “A purple M&M was added to push acceptance and inclusivity.”

(Video: Fox News)

“When you look at the package, the women are upside down,” Faulkner continued. “And I understand ‘flipped,’ but thank you very much, we stand on our own. We don’t need to be shown on a package looking crazy upside down.”

“I mean, if this is what you need for validation – an M&M that is the color that you think is associated with feminism – then I’m worried about you,” MacCallum chimed in. “I think that makes China say, ‘Oh, good, keep focusing on that. Keep focusing on giving people their own color M&Ms while we take over all of the mineral deposits in the entire world.”

While some on the left chided MacCallum for the analysis, keep in mind that aside from potential economic effects, the same “woke” disease impacting corporate America is also prevalent in the U.S. military.

“When I was a young girl I was like when I grow up I want to be the purple M&Ms so — no, I’m joking,” co-host Lisa Boothe said. “When I look at M&Ms, I’m like I will eat them and it will taste delicious. This is ridiculous. But to Martha’s point and China is pushing all this through TikTok.”

“Can we just have something nice for a change,” she added. “Can we just enjoy M&Ms without it having to be some bigger?”

Co-host Emily Compagno weighed in to remind her colleagues that Mars had previously stripped the green character of her feminine mystique.

“Once again, there is also stripping everyone of agency because remember, they took the heels off Mrs. Green, or green M&M,” she explained. “They put her in sneakers because wearing heels was somehow detrimental because women who choose to wear heels must not be able to think for themselves. They must be doing it for a bad reason.”

“Everything about this is wrong,” she concluded. “And also, we already have the California raisins being all the different sizes We don’t need M&Ms to be different sizes too.”
